    Course Synopsis

    The course is design to enhance the student's knowledge and understanding of the principles, theories, concepts and practices utilized  in the field of marketing management. The course also emphasizes on the integration of important aspects of amarketing efforts and strategies towards achieving the organisation's mission and objectives.

    • Unit 5: Consumer and Business Decision Making

      At the end of the learning unit, you should be able to:

      • explain why marketers should understand consumer behaviour
      • analyse the components of end user consumer decision making process
      • identify and understand the factors affecting end user consumer buying decision
      • explain the major differences between end user consumer market and business market
      • analyse the components of business consumer decision making process
      • identify and understand the factors affecting business consumer buying decision
